Kim Bretton BIO

Kim was born in the UK and trained at Mountview Theatre School and The School of the Science of Acting, London. Her theatre credits include Madame Thenardier in Les Miserables (Schermerhorn, Studio Tenn), Margery in Hand To God (Actors Bridge), Yente in Fiddler on the Roof and Bakers Wife in Into the Woods (Studio Tenn), Ursula Loyer in Vincent in Brixton (Actors Bridge), Jordan in The Piper (Actor's Bridge), Becky in Becky's New Car (Actor's Bridge), Mrs Lyons in Blood Brothers (West End and National Tour), Rhetta Cupp in Pump Boys and Dinettes (New Vic, UK), Gloria in Return to the Forbidden Planet (Frankfurt), Tammy Wynette in Stand By Your Man (National tour and West End), Beatrice in The Changeling ( London),Crystal McCane in Limestone Cowboy (Belgrade, Coventry), Patsy Cline and kd lang in Only the Lonely (National tour and West End), Edgar in King Lear (Orange Tree, London). She also originated the role of Linda Gail Lewis in the show Great Balls Of Fire in London's West End. Her television and film credits include Call Red and The Bill (Thames TV), Mentors (Channel 4), and Don't Look Back (New Forest Pictures). Kim was a featured vocalist for The Royal Variety Performance (ITV) and is a guest vocalist on Scotty Moore's album Western Union and Alexander Kogan's album Portrait of my Love. She was the recipient of Best Actress award in the Nashville Scene in 2012.
